[email protected] median property tax (also known as real estate tax) in Platte County is $1,711.00 per year, based on a median home value of $108,100.00 and a median effective property tax rate of 1.58% of property value.. Platte County collects very high property taxes, and is among the top 25% of counties in the United States ranked by property tax collections.

If you did not owe personal property taxes in Missouri during the last year (or two years, for a two-year registration), you will need a Statement of Non-Assessment from your county (or city of St. Louis) assessor stating that you did not owe personal property tax for that time period. Visit the State Tax Commission for a list of assessors.

Please Fill In Tax Preparers Name, Contact Phone, Tax Preparers Phone and E-mail. Click the Back Button to complete.The Collector's Office mails tax bills during November. If a tax bill is not received by December 1, contact the Collector's Office at 816-881-3232. Failure to receive a tax bill does not relieve the obligation to pay taxes and applicable late fees. Taxes not paid in full on or before December 31 will accrue interest, penalties and fees.

Section 137.090 RSMo, states that the personal property shall be taxed in the county where the taxpayer resides. However, the following property is taxed where the property is located: Manufactured homes used for lodging Further, intangible personal property of estates is to be taxed in the country in which the probate division of the circuit ...Find out how to pay your personal property tax in Platte County, MO, and avoid penalty and interest. The Platte County Commission enacted the Platte County Senior Citizens’ Real Property Tax Freeze Credit on Monday, March 18, 2024. The legislation, recently authorized under Missouri’s Senate Bill 190 (SB190), enables senior citizens to apply annually for a tax credit essentially to freeze the real property taxes on their home, …Business Personal Property Returns should be filed with our office before March 15 to avoid late filing penalties. The Platte County Commission voted 2-1 on Tuesday to increase the mill levy from 1 to 6 cents per $100 of assessed value. Presiding commissioner Jason Brown voted no, as part of his long-time stance to oppose all tax increases. Levies for the county road and bridge district and drainage district were also approved with the road and bridge levy ...
